Manchester United midfielder, Paul Pogba has been named in the PFA team of the year.

Pogba is the only non Liverpool or Manchester City player who made the list this year.

Surprisingly, Chelsea’s Eden Hazard is missing in the list heavily dominated by Liverpool and Man City. He misses out for the second year running, despite being on the six-man shortlist for the PFA Players’ Player of the Year.

Four Liverpool players made the cut including Virgil van Dijk, who has won the PFA Players’ Player of the Year ahead of Raheem Sterling.

Manchester City striker Sergio Aguero has been named in the PFA Team of the Year for the second successive season, while Bernardo Silva is also included after his brilliant season for the Premier League champions.
